WebDec 8, 1989 · During the late 1800s and early 1900s, about 1,830 powerful 2-8-0 narrow-gauge locomotives produced by the Grant Locomotive Works of Paterson, N.J., plied the mountainous terrains of the world. Now, few of those historic engines remain.
